Guruvayur anchors a southern pilgrimage circuit rich in Vishnu and Krishna shrines. The natural companion journeys are to Sree Padmanabhaswamy in Thiruvananthapuram, where Vishnu reclines on the serpent Anantha in one of the wealthiest temples on earth, roughly 290 km south, and to the great forest pilgrimage of Sabarimala to Lord Ayyappa about 200 km southeast, which draws its millions during the winter Mandala-Makaravilakku season.

Crossing into Karnataka, the Udupi Sri Krishna Matha, about 350 km north, is the other legendary Krishna temple of the south, famous for darshan of the deity through the silver-latticed Navagraha Kindi window. Many Kerala pilgrims tie Guruvayur together with these on a single trip; because darshan queues and dress rules vary at each, it helps to plan the order around the busy festival dates of each shrine rather than distance alone.
